Add Support to lttv to analyse streaming trace.
 Currently, only the textDump module support the streaming traces, but all the 
tools
 are in place for the other modules.

+/****************************************************************************
+ * lttv_process_trace_update
+ *
+ * process the changes that occur in the trace. Use Inotify System Call to 
+ * monitor the tracefile.
+ * 
+ * Return the number of file presently monitor. If 0, the current trace 
probably 
+ * received all the data.
+ *
+ * Author : Oussama El Mfadli
+ ***************************************************************************/
+guint lttv_process_trace_update(LttvTraceContext *self)
+{
+  
+       guint i, j, nb_tracefile;
+
+       gint ret;
+
+       LttvTracefileContext **tfc;
+       
+       LttTrace *t = self->t;
+       
+       if(t == NULL)
+         printf("the trace is NULL\n");
+
+       nb_tracefile = self->tracefiles->len;
+
+       GTree *pqueue = self->ts_context->pqueue;
+
+       for(i = 0 ; i < nb_tracefile ; i++) {
+               tfc = &g_array_index(self->tracefiles, LttvTracefileContext*, 
i);
+
+               g_tree_remove(pqueue, *tfc);
+
+       }       
+
+       int offset = 0;
+       char buf[sizeof(struct inotify_event) + PATH_MAX];
+       int len = read(t->inotify_fd, buf, sizeof(struct inotify_event) + 
PATH_MAX);
+       while(offset < len) {
+               struct inotify_event *  ievent = (struct inotify_event 
*)&(buf[offset]);
+               for(i=0; i< t->inotify_watch_array.num; i++) {
+                 if (t->inotify_watch_array.elem[i].wd == ievent->wd) {
+                   if ( ievent->mask & IN_ISDIR )
+                   {
+                     ltt_tracefile_add_streaming( t, 
g_quark_to_string(t->pathname), ievent->name);
+                   }
+                   else
+                   {
+                     if(ievent->mask & IN_OPEN)
+                     {
+                       t->open_tracefile_counter++;
+                       break;
+                     }
+                     else if(ievent->mask & IN_CLOSE_WRITE)
+                     {
+                       
+                       t->open_tracefile_counter--;
+                     } 
+                     else if(ievent->mask & IN_MODIFY)
+                     {
+                       (*tfc) = NULL;
+                       for(j = 0; j < self->tracefiles->len; j++)
+                       {
+                         tfc = &g_array_index(self->tracefiles, 
LttvTracefileContext*, j);
+                         if((*tfc)->tf->name == 
t->inotify_watch_array.elem[i].name && (*tfc)->tf->cpu_num == 
t->inotify_watch_array.elem[i].num)
+                           break;
+                       }
+                       ret = ltt_tracefile_update((*tfc)->tf, t);
+                       if(ret == 0)
+                       {
+                         (*tfc)->timestamp = 
ltt_event_time(ltt_tracefile_get_event((*tfc)->tf));
+                         g_tree_insert(pqueue, (*tfc), (*tfc));
+                       }
+                    }
+                   }
+                   break;
+                 }
+               }
+               offset += sizeof(*ievent) + ievent->len;                  
+       } 
+       return t->open_tracefile_counter;
+}
